THE NUTCRACKER is a ballet that has become a must see Christmas classic in America over the last century.

It is based on the short story, THE NUTCRACKER AND THE MOUSE KING, written in 1816 by Prussian author E. T. A. Hoffmann, in which a young girl's favorite Christmas toy, comes alive, and battles an evil Mouse King. In 1892, the Russian composer Pyotr Ilyich Tchaikovsky and choreographers Marius Petipa and Lev Ivanov turned Alexandre Dumas's adaptation of the story into the ballet The Nutcracker.
